The Administrative Board of the National Agency for Regulation in Electronic Communications and Information Technology (ANRCETI) approved, in its public meeting on Thursday April 6th, the decisions on ex-ante regulatory measures for the market of access to the public telephone network at a fixed location for residential and non-residential customers (Market 1), for the market of wholesale call termination on individual public telephone networks provided at a fixed location (Market 3), and for the market of wholesale voice call termination on individual mobile network (Market 7).

In accordance with the provisions of the Government Decision no. 878/2022 on establishment of available radio frequency spectrum resources for the implementation of digital broadcasting multiplexes, taking into account the limited number of licenses, based on article 26 paragraph (31) of the Law on Electronic Communications no. 241/2007, as amended, in order to ensure transparency and fairness in the allocation of available radio spectrum resources, ANRCETI requests interested individuals to express their intention to participate in the competition for the free issuance of radio frequency licenses, as included in Table 1 and Table 2

On March 28, the National Regulatory Agency for Electronic Communications and Information Technology (ANRCETI) concluded a collaboration agreement with the National Agency for Energy Regulation (ANRE). The document was signed by the Director of ANRCETI, Silvia BOJOGA, and the Director of ANRE, Violina ȘPAC.

Users of high-speed fixed internet services in our country benefit from the lowest prices in the world, according to a study by the UK-based platform Cable.co.uk. The study analyzed 3,703 broadband internet packages from 219 countries, in the timeframe between January 2, 2023, and March 1, 2023. Thus, Moldova ranks third among countries with cheap fixed broadband, having an average monthly subscription of $7.03, behind Sudan, which has a monthly subscription of - $2.3, and Kazakhstan, with $5.11.

According to statistics presented by the Single Emergency Service 112, in 2022, the 112 operators received 2,318,877 calls, which is by about 10% lower than in 2021. From these calls, 72% were requests for emergency medical intervention (Ambulance), 24% were requests for police intervention, and 4% were requests for firefighters.
